Каковы правильные фокусировки и функции javascript для выпадающих списков? - PullRequest
0 голосов
/ 03 июня 2011

Следующая функция отлично работает для ввода текста. Как создать подобный эффект для выпадающих меню (выбрать)?

$('input').focus(function(){
    $(this).css('opacity',1);
});
$('input').focusout(function(){
    $(this).css('opacity',0.6);
});

1 Ответ

0 голосов
/ 03 июня 2011

Просто добавьте «select» в свой селектор jQuery:

$('input, select')

Обратите внимание, что из-за того, как фокус работает на выбранных элементах, эффект не произойдет, пока пользователь не нажмет кнопку выбора секунды.время (если они не изменили выбранную опцию).

...